Coating and gluing device for thermo-sensitive paper

By introducing leveling, heating, stirring, and drying mechanisms into the thermal paper coating and gluing device, the problems of uneven thermal paper coating and glue coagulation were solved, achieving rapid drying and uniform coating.

AI Technical Summary

Technical Problem

Existing thermal paper coating and gluing devices are not conducive to flattening thermal paper, resulting in wrinkles that affect the coating effect. The adhesive is difficult to dry and set quickly, and the adhesive in the coating tank is prone to coagulation and sedimentation at low temperatures.

Method used

A leveling mechanism is used to flatten the thermal paper, a heating mechanism is used to prevent the adhesive from solidifying, a stirring mechanism is used to stir the adhesive, a coating mechanism is used to smooth the adhesive, and a drying mechanism is used to quickly dry it to ensure the coating effect.

Benefits of technology

It effectively avoids the impact of thermal paper wrinkles on coating, ensures rapid drying and setting of the adhesive, improves coating efficiency and effect, and prevents adhesive from coagulating and settling.

Abstract

The utility model relates to the technical field of thermal-sensitive paper coating, and discloses a coating and gluing device for thermal-sensitive paper, which comprises a coating table, a leveling mechanism is fixedly mounted on one side of the top surface of the coating table, a fixing frame is fixedly mounted in the middle of the top surface of the coating table, and a support roller is rotatably arranged on the inner wall of the fixing frame; and a glue solution box is fixedly installed on one side of the top face of the fixing frame, a cavity is formed in the inner wall of the glue solution box, and a heating mechanism is fixedly arranged in the cavity. According to the coating and gluing device for the thermo-sensitive paper, through the arrangement of the heating mechanism and the stirring mechanism, when the external temperature is low, an external power source is connected, a glue solution is put into a glue solution box, the glue solution is heated after an electric heating plate is powered on, the temperature of the electric heating plate is controlled through a temperature controller, and it is avoided that the glue solution is condensed to affect use; the glue solution is stirred, so that the glue solution is prevented from layering and settling, and the coating and gluing effect is not influenced.

Description

TECHNICAL FIELD

[0001] The utility model relates to hot sensitive paper coating technology field especially relates to a kind of hot sensitive paper is coated with gumming device. BACKGROUND

[0002] Hot sensitive paper is also called hot sensitive facsimile paper, hot sensitive recording paper, hot sensitive copy paper.Hot sensitive paper is a kind of processing paper, and its manufacturing principle is to coat a layer of hot sensitive coating on high-quality raw paper.

[0003] In the announcement No.CN207615101U disclosed a kind of hot sensitive paper is coated with even gumming device, although, the utility model judges the liquid level of coating by liquid level sensor response pressure in coating, and pressure information is transmitted to controller, controller controls solenoid valve to realize automatic feeding, ensure that feeding roller feeds evenly to improve coating uniformity;By electrolytic device, harmful substances are decomposed after electrolytic treatment to exhaust gas, then active carbon filter screen carries out adsorption filtration to impurities in gas, realizes the treatment of harmful gas, avoids to cause damage to the body of staff, improves practicability;By first tension sensor and second tension sensor response pressure of hot sensitive paper to judge the magnitude of internal stress of hot sensitive paper, and pressure information is transmitted to first frequency converter and second frequency converter, by first frequency converter and second frequency converter control the speed of left servo motor and right servo motor to reduce or eliminate the internal stress of hot sensitive paper, avoid its winding to affect subsequent processing and use condition.

[0004] But, this hot sensitive paper is coated with even gumming device, has following's shortcoming: it is inconvenient to the flatness of hot sensitive paper, and the wrinkle of hot sensitive paper can influence coating effect, also inconvenient to the quick drying of glue liquid coated on the surface of hot sensitive paper, in addition, when external temperature is lower, glue liquid in coating tank interior is prone to condensation settlement, to affect coating gumming. DETAILED DESCRIPTION

[0026] The technical solutions in the embodiments of the utility model will be apparently and completely described below with reference to the drawings in the embodiments of the utility model. Based on the embodiments in the utility model, all other embodiments obtained by the ordinary skilled in the art without creative labor fall within the scope of protection of the utility model.

[0027] Please refer to Figures 1 to 5 The utility model provides a kind of technical scheme: a kind of coating gumming device for thermal paper, including coating table 1, one side of the top surface of coating table 1 is fixedly installed with flat mechanism 2, by the setting of flat mechanism 2, thermal paper is inserted around the surface of three groups of flat roller 202, flat roller 202 is even to the surface of thermal paper, avoid thermal paper wrinkle uneven, influence coating gumming;

[0028] The middle part of the top surface of coating table 1 is fixedly installed with fixed frame 3, the inner wall of fixed frame 3 is rotatably provided with support roller 12;One side of the top surface of fixed frame 3 is fixedly installed with glue tank 4, the inner wall of glue tank 4 is provided with cavity, heating mechanism 5 is fixedly arranged in the inside of cavity, the top surface of glue tank 4 is clamped with tank cover 6, the top surface of tank cover 6 is fixedly installed with stirring mechanism 7;By the setting of heating mechanism 5 and stirring mechanism 7, when external temperature is lower, connect external power supply, glue liquid is put into glue tank 4, heating plate 501 is powered on to heat glue liquid, the temperature of heating plate 501 is controlled by temperature controller 502, avoid glue liquid condensation to influence use, servo motor 701 drives stirring rod 702 to rotate, glue liquid is stirred, avoid glue liquid stratification settlement, influence the effect of coating gumming;

[0029] One side of the top surface of fixed frame 3 is fixedly installed with gumming mechanism 8, the other side of the top surface of fixed frame 3 is fixedly installed with glue scraping mechanism 9, one side of fixed frame 3 is fixedly installed with drying cover 10, both sides of the top surface of drying cover 10 are fixedly installed with drying mechanism 11, by the setting of glue scraping mechanism 9 and drying mechanism 11, glue pump 801 transports the glue liquid of glue tank 4 to glue spraying pipe 802 and is coated on thermal paper, opens hydraulic cylinder 901, drives glue scraping plate 902 to descend, and the glue liquid coated on the surface of thermal paper is scraped to different thickness, after scraping glue, opens fan 1101, and hot air is blown to thermal paper after electric heating net 1102, reaches the effect that glue liquid is quickly dried and shaped, improves work efficiency.

[0030] Flat mechanism 2 includes flat frame 201 and flat roller 202, flat frame 201 is fixedly installed on one side of the top surface of coating table 1, and the number of flat roller 202 is three groups, and the three groups of flat roller 202 are rotatably arranged on one side of flat frame 201.

[0031] By the setting of flat mechanism 2, the effect of even thermal paper is played.

[0032] The heating mechanism 5 comprises an electric heating plate 501 and a temperature controller 502, the electric heating plate 501 is fixedly arranged in the cavity, and the temperature controller 502 is fixedly installed on the surface of the glue tank 4 and electrically connected with the electric heating plate 501.

[0033] Through the setting of the heating mechanism 5, the glue solution is heated, and the glue solution is prevented from condensing due to low temperature.

[0034] The stirring mechanism 7 comprises a servo motor 701 and a stirring rod 702, the servo motor 701 is fixedly installed on the top surface of the tank cover 6, and the top of the stirring rod 702 is fixedly connected with the output end of the servo motor 701.

[0035] Through the setting of the stirring mechanism 7, the glue solution is stirred, and the glue solution is prevented from being stratified and settled.

[0036] The glue coating mechanism 8 comprises a glue pump 801 and a glue spraying pipe 802, the input end of the glue pump 801 is arranged in the glue tank 4 in a penetrating mode, and the glue spraying pipe 802 is connected with the output end of the glue pump 801 in a penetrating mode.

[0037] Through the setting of the glue coating mechanism 8, the glue solution is coated on the thermal paper.

[0038] The glue scraping mechanism 9 comprises a hydraulic cylinder 901 and a glue scraping plate 902, the hydraulic cylinder 901 is fixedly installed on the other side of the top surface of the fixing frame 3, and the glue scraping plate 902 is fixedly connected with the output end of the hydraulic cylinder 901.

[0039] Through the setting of the glue scraping mechanism 9, the glue solution is scraped to different thicknesses.

[0040] The drying mechanism 11 comprises a fan 1101 and an electric heating net 1102, the fan 1101 is fixedly installed on the top surface of the drying cover 10, the electric heating net 1102 is fixedly installed on the bottom surface of the fan 1101, and one side of the electric heating net 1102 is electrically connected with a temperature controller.

[0041] Through the setting of the drying mechanism 11, the coated glue solution is quickly dried and shaped.

[0042] The model of the temperature controller 502 is Yudian AI-826, and the above parameters and models can be selected according to actual conditions.

[0043] In the utility model, the working steps of the device are as follows:

[0044] The first step is that the thermal paper is inserted and wound on the surfaces of the three groups of flattening rollers 202, the flattening rollers 202 are used for flattening the surfaces of the thermal paper, so that the thermal paper is prevented from being wrinkled and uneven, and the coating of the glue is affected.

[0045] Second step: when the outside temperature is low, the external power supply is connected, the glue solution is put into the glue solution tank 4, the electric heating plate 501 is powered on to heat the glue solution, the temperature of the electric heating plate 501 is controlled through the temperature controller 502, the glue solution is prevented from coagulating to affect use, the servo motor 701 drives the stirring rod 702 to rotate to stir the glue solution, and the glue solution is prevented from stratified settlement;

[0046] Third step: the glue solution pump 801 transports the glue solution in the glue solution tank 4 to the glue spraying pipe 802 and coats on the thermal paper, the hydraulic cylinder 901 is opened, the glue scraping plate 902 is driven to descend, the glue solution coated on the surface of the thermal paper is scraped flat to different thicknesses, after the glue scraping is completed, the fan 1101 is opened, hot air is blown to the thermal paper through the electric heating net 1102, and the glue solution is quickly dried and shaped.
